Technical Detail
A biaxial tiltmeter measures angular displacement in two orthogonal planes at once. On a retaining wall, for instance, it can track both the leaning angle and the lateral twist as backfill pressure changes. Kingmach builds these sensors around MEMS accelerometer cores with on-board temperature compensation. That matters because thermal drift in unheated instruments can mask true ground movement over a cold night or a hot afternoon. The housing is a welded stainless steel cylinder rated for submersion, and the cable entry uses a dual-seal gland. Inside, the signal conditioning board buffers the raw analog signals and feeds a microcontroller that outputs digital readings over RS485 or a current loop. We don't publish a one-size-fits-all accuracy spec because the final performance depends heavily on installation. A properly grouted bracket on a dam buttress will give significantly better long-term stability than a shallow stake in loose soil. That said, users typically see repeatability within a few arc-seconds on stiff concrete. A uniaxial tiltmeter measures tilt in a single plane, which works for simple slope monitoring. A biaxial unit tracks both pitch and roll, useful when movement may occur in multiple directions, like around a retaining wall corner. Kingmach biaxial tiltmeters output both angles simultaneously, so you won't miss out-of-plane deformation.
